13.3 Million Viewers in Canada Tune In for the Paris 2024 Opening Ceremony
One in three Canadians (more than 13.3 million viewers) watched at least part of CBC/Radio-Canada’s coverage of the Opening Ceremony on CBC and Radio-Canada networks and broadcast partners
